The original PlayStation changed the game with titles like Resident Evil, Final Fantasy VII, and Metal Gear Solid—each of which introduced cinematic storytelling and three-dimensional gameplay that pushed boundaries. Then came the PS2, where Shadow of the Colossus and Grand Theft Auto: San Andreas raised the bar yet again, offering vast worlds and emotional narratives that would influence generations of games to come.
The PS3 and PS4 cemented PlayStation’s reputation for delivering emotionally resonant and technically superb games. Masterpieces such as The Last of Us, Uncharted 4, and Bloodborne weren’t just successful—they were culture-shaping events that brought in new audiences and pushed the artistic boundaries of the medium. With the PS5, games like Demon’s Souls Remake and Ratchet & Clank: Rift Apart continue to lead the industry in both innovation and polish.
